A fire at the Woodbury Commons apartment complex in Parma, Ohio, injured two firefighters and displaced dozens of residents on Friday, February 27, 2026.
The blaze, described as “massive” by multiple sources, broke out at the apartment complex located in Parma. Firefighters responded to the scene and successfully rescued residents, but two sustained injuries during the operation. The extent of those injuries has not been released.
Authorities have not yet determined the cause of the fire, and an investigation is currently underway. The fire resulted in the displacement of numerous residents, the exact number of whom remains unconfirmed. Local authorities are working to provide temporary housing and assistance to those affected.
The incident prompted a significant emergency response, with fire crews from multiple jurisdictions assisting in containing the blaze. Details regarding the specific units involved and the duration of the firefighting efforts are still emerging.
